Problema ao fazer um relatório de eventos por cliente

Enviada por Jeferson 
Jeferson
Problema ao fazer um relatório de eventos por cliente
29 de August de 2005 às 08:43PM
...galera, seguinte, tenhu um banco de dados com as tabelas clientes e ocorrencias. Na tabela cliente, cada cliente tem uma ou mais partições.

Ex.:
Código: 1 Cliente: TESTE Partição:1
Código: 1 Cliente: TESTE Partição:2
Código: 1 Cliente: TESTE Partição:3
Código: 2 Cliente: FULANO Partição:1
Código: 3 Cliente: CICLANO Partição:1
Código: 3 Cliente: CICLANO Partição:2
Código: 3 Cliente: CICLANO Partição:3
Código: 3 Cliente: CICLANO Partição:4

A tabela Cliente tah relacionada a tabela eventos.

Ex.:
Cliente
Código: 1 Cliente: TESTE Partição:1
Eventos
05/08/2005 14:30 Ligado Usuario 1 Carlos
05/08/2005 18:45 Desligado Usuario 1 Carlos


Preciso fazer um relatório para que os clientes possam ver esses eventos pela web, para fazer a consulta no BD e montar o relatório td bem, mas para ficar um relatório mais ajeitado, quero fazer o seguinte:
-ao selecionar um cliente para ver os eventos, suponhamos que este cliente tenha 8 partições, quero que cada partição se inicie em uma nova página, como faço isso??


Alguém pode me ajudar?


Obrigado.
Thiago Ferreira
Re: Problema ao fazer um relatório de eventos por cliente
30 de August de 2005 às 11:33PM
Pelo que eu entendi, você pode fazer 2 loops de for. Primeiro você descobre quantas particoes o cliente tem (for numero 1). Dentro desse for você imprime todas os eventos relacionados a essa partição. Mais ou menos assim:

for ($i=0;$i<$num_part;$i++)
{
for ($j=0;$j<$quant_eventos;$j++)
{
imprime o evento numero $j da particao $i
}
}
espero ter ajudado...

Obs: Você também acha que esse fórum aqui está muito devagar?
Você precisa estar logado no PHPBrasil.com para poder enviar mensagens para os nossos fóruns.

Faça o login aqui.